JUNIOR (A) HURLING.
After their epic extra time stalemate the previous week which served up 9 goals in total Knockavilla Donaskeigh Kickhams and Drom and Inch served
up another cracking game of hurling in this Co. Quarterfinal replay which was played in Leahy Park Cashel on Saturday afternoon last. They say
goals win matches and Kickhams took their three goal chances while the Mid reps only managed one on this occasion, but that would not tell the
whole story, both teams were very evenly matched and the resulting exchanges and tussles for the sliothar and the skill levels on show were a
credit to the participants. There is a match report elsewhere in the Nationalist but suffice to say our lads did not yield when the pressure was
at its greatest in the closing stages. They played intelligent hurling and gave their all for the jersey and they were deserving winners on the
score Kickhams 3-15 to Drom 1-18. We congratulate the panel and management on a job well done. At time of writing the Co. Semifinal has been fixed,
for Templemore next sat @ 3 O’Clock with Knockshegowna as oposition, come along and shout on your team.

SALE OF WORK/FIREWOOD AUCTION.
Knockavilla Donaskeigh Kickhams will hold their annual Sale of work/ Wheel of Fortune and Firewood auction on Sunday the 17th November. As with
every other year we are asking landowners or anyone with access to firewood to please donate some trailer loads if at all possible. With this
present dry spell fields are very drivable throughout the Parish and we are willing to cut any unwanted firewood if you cannot do so yourself.

The Kickhams firewood auction with its tractor and car trailer loads of quality hard wood as well as Spruce for stoves, all blocked and split is
a great fundraiser for the club and along with the Sale of work and Wheel of Fortune has contributed greatly to reducing the outstanding balance
of the financial debt owed by the club. A debt that was necessarily accrued during the development works that included the purchase of lands
from Coillte Teo to develop a new field as well as the works that were carried out on the entire property, New spectator Stand, Dressing rooms,
Perimeter fencing, hurling wall and much more all to ensure that the playing and meeting facilities at Kickham Park in Dundrum are of the highest
quality and are being enjoyed and appreciated by all within the entire club, including Juvenile, Camogie as well as the Senior section of the
Knockavilla Donaskeigh Kickham GAA Club. So in the coming weeks we will be holding meetings to organize the various events on the day and we would
appeal to all involved in or with an interest in Gaelic games in our Parish to please come along, get involved with your club and help our native
games to continue to proper in our Parish and community.
